The Bernadette M. Hollis LMS Research Fund
"Flip Flops Fundraiser" - July 2008
The Bernadette M. Hollis LMS Research Fund was established to raise awareness and direct funds toward specific LMS research.
This photo was taken of our Mom, Bernadette M. Hollis, in June 2005. One year later, in June 2006, she was diagnosed with leiomyosarcoma (LMS). Since then, she's endured numerous surgeries and chemotherapeutic/hormonal treatments while continuing her law practice in upstate New York.
Despite Stage IV LMS, she continues to enjoy her profession at a full-time pace, and spends time away from law visiting with her children and their spouses, Amy (and Matt), Ellen, Alfred (and Kelly), Philip and her grandson, Daniel, going out with friends, painting (oils and watercolor), cooking/baking, and traveling around the world.
Since life just seems a little better in flip flops, we decided to put our activism into high gear and plan our first fundraiser around this theme. The "Flip-Flops Fundraiser" for Mom's fund was held Thursday, July 17 in Collegeville, PA with over 30 ladies wearing flip flops and enjoying good food and drinks while supporting the fund. Each lady was greeted with a "Cure Leiomyosarcoma-LMSdr.org" purple wristband and crystal amethyst toe ring from Footcandy.com, and learned a little more about Mom and LMS throughout the course of the evening.
